CM Punk is an American professional wrestler, currently signed to All Elite Wrestling (AEW) and best known for his time in Ring of Honor (ROH) and WWE. Born Phillip Jack Brooks, he began his wrestling career in the early 2000s, quickly rising through the ranks of independent promotions before signing with ROH in 2002.
Punk quickly became one of ROH's top stars, known for his exceptional mic skills and in-ring ability. He held the ROH World Championship twice and the ROH World Tag Team Championship once. In 2005, he signed with WWE, where he became one of the most popular and successful wrestlers of all time.
Punk is a four-time WWE World Heavyweight Champion and a three-time WWE Tag Team Champion. He is also the winner of the 2011 Money in the Bank ladder match. In 2014, Punk left WWE and took a hiatus from wrestling. He returned to the ring in 2021, signing with AEW.

World Heavyweight Champion
CM Punk's reign as a four-time WWE World Heavyweight Champion is a major accomplishment in his career. He is one of the most successful wrestlers in WWE history, and his world championship reigns are a testament to his hard work and dedication.
Punk's first world championship reign began in 2008, when he defeated Edge at SummerSlam. He held the championship for 286 days, during which time he defended it against some of the top wrestlers in WWE, including Triple H, John Cena, and Randy Orton.
Punk's second world championship reign began in 2011, when he defeated Alberto Del Rio at Money in the Bank. He held the championship for 92 days, during which time he defended it against John Cena, Dolph Ziggler, and Daniel Bryan.
Punk's third world championship reign began in 2011, when he defeated John Cena at Survivor Series. He held the championship for 434 days, during which time he defended it against Chris Jericho, Daniel Bryan, and Ryback.
Punk's fourth and final world championship reign began in 2013, when he defeated The Rock at Royal Rumble. He held the championship for 84 days, during which time he defended it against John Cena, Ryback, and Curtis Axel.
Punk's world championship reigns are a testament to his in-ring skills, his charisma, and his ability to connect with the audience. He is one of the most popular wrestlers in WWE history, and his world championship reigns are a major part of his legacy.

FAQs About CM Punk
This section addresses frequently asked questions about CM Punk, providing clear and concise answers to common inquiries.
Question 1: What is CM Punk's real name?
CM Punk's real name is Phillip Jack Brooks.
Question 2: Why is CM Punk called CM Punk?
The CM in CM Punk stands for "Chicago Made," as he is originally from Chicago, Illinois.
Question 3: What is CM Punk's finishing move?
CM Punk's signature finishing move is the Go to Sleep, a high knee strike to a kneeling opponent.
Question 4: How many world championships has CM Punk won?
CM Punk has won a total of four world championships in WWE: three WWE Championships and one World Heavyweight Championship.
Question 5: What is CM Punk's current status in wrestling?
CM Punk is currently signed to All Elite Wrestling (AEW).
Question 6: What is CM Punk's legacy in wrestling?
CM Punk is considered one of the most influential and successful wrestlers of all time, known for his exceptional mic skills, in-ring ability, and cultural impact.
